DSOMM

Security framework for secure development practices in DevSecOps environments.

Hey there! Have you ever wondered how to make your software development process more secure and efficient? Well, let me introduce you to the DevSecOps Maturity Model, or DSOMM for short. It's like a roadmap for integrating security into your DevOps practices. Imagine having a guide that helps you level up your security game while keeping everything running smoothly. Sounds exciting, right? Let's dive in and explore what DSOMM is all about!

What is DevSecOps Maturity Model (DSOMM)?

Alright, let's break it down. The DevSecOps Maturity Model is a framework designed to help organizations integrate security into their DevOps processes. Think of it as a set of best practices and guidelines that show you how to weave security into every stage of your software development lifecycle. It's like having a trusty map that guides you through the wild world of DevOps, ensuring you don't miss any crucial security checkpoints.

DSOMM is all about maturity. It helps you assess where you currently stand in terms of security integration and provides a clear path to improve. Whether you're just starting out or already have some security measures in place, DSOMM can help you take it to the next level. It's like leveling up in a game, but instead of gaining powers, you're gaining security prowess!

Why Maturity Matters

Maturity in DevSecOps means having a well-rounded approach to security. It's not just about having a few tools in place; it's about creating a culture where security is a natural part of the process. DSOMM helps you achieve this by providing a structured way to evaluate and enhance your security practices. It's like building a strong foundation for a house, ensuring it can withstand any storm that comes its way.

What is the purpose of DevSecOps Maturity Model (DSOMM)?

So, why do we need DSOMM? Well, the purpose of this model is to empower organizations to build secure software without sacrificing speed or agility. In today's fast-paced world, security can't be an afterthought. It needs to be baked into the process from the get-go. DSOMM helps you achieve this by providing a clear framework to follow.

Imagine being able to release software faster, with fewer vulnerabilities, and more confidence. That's the magic of DSOMM. It helps you identify gaps in your current practices and provides actionable steps to fill those gaps. It's like having a personal coach who guides you towards becoming a security champion!

Empowering GRC Warriors

As a GRC specialist, my mission is to empower the next generation of GRC Warriors. DSOMM is a powerful tool in our arsenal. It equips us with the knowledge and skills needed to navigate the complex world of DevSecOps. By mastering DSOMM, we can help organizations build secure, resilient software that stands the test of time.

Who does DevSecOps Maturity Model (DSOMM) apply to?

Now, you might be wondering, who exactly can benefit from DSOMM? The answer is simple: anyone involved in software development! Whether you're a small startup or a large enterprise, DSOMM has something to offer. It's like a universal language that speaks to developers, security professionals, and business leaders alike.

  • Industries: From finance to healthcare, DSOMM is applicable across various sectors. If you're building software, you can benefit from this model.
  • Countries: DSOMM knows no borders. It's a global framework that can be adopted by organizations worldwide.
  • Organization Sizes: Whether you're a team of five or five thousand, DSOMM scales to fit your needs. It's flexible and adaptable, just like a good friend.

Who governs the DevSecOps Maturity Model (DSOMM)?

Alright, let's talk about who manages this fantastic framework. DSOMM isn't governed by a single authority. Instead, it's a collaborative effort by the DevSecOps community. It's like an open-source project where experts from around the world contribute their knowledge and experience to make it better.

This community-driven approach ensures that DSOMM stays relevant and up-to-date with the latest trends and challenges in the DevSecOps landscape. It's like having a global team of superheroes working together to protect the digital world!

What are the key requirements of DevSecOps Maturity Model (DSOMM)?

Now, let's get into the nitty-gritty. What do you need to do to comply with DSOMM? Here are some key requirements to keep in mind:

  • Security Integration: Ensure security is integrated into every stage of your development process. It's like adding a security layer to your software cake.
  • Continuous Improvement: Regularly assess and improve your security practices. Think of it as a never-ending journey towards excellence.
  • Collaboration: Foster collaboration between development, security, and operations teams. It's like building a strong team that works together seamlessly.
  • Automation: Leverage automation to streamline security processes. It's like having a trusty sidekick that handles repetitive tasks for you.
  • Risk Management: Identify and manage risks effectively. It's like having a radar that detects potential threats before they become problems.

By following these requirements, you'll be well on your way to mastering the DevSecOps Maturity Model. It's like unlocking the secrets to building secure, resilient software that stands the test of time.